Okay, so I'm not too worried about this but it has been bothering me. I rebuilt my turbo and ever since the vacuum at idel has been at about 16in/Hg. She boosts, pulls, and idles just fine. I've pressurized the system and there seems to be no boost leaks. I can't figure out what seems to be up. Before the rebuild she sat around 18ish in/Hg at idle.

Anyone have any ideas to what is up and if I should be worried? Thanks ahead of time.

Oh, and btw, I did search and didn't find much other then people saying check for boost leaks, which I have. I did find that one guy did say that his sat at about 16in/Hg as well and he never had a problem. Thanks!

Mine sits at between 900 and 920 rpm at idle and I checked the vacuum today. It was between 18 and 20 in/mg.

That's with all the EGR system removed and left over pipes plugged. The breather system simplified and all vac points bunged and a freshly sealed inlet manifold and plenum.
